What this means in practice
We haven't joined any affiliate programs yet, so there are currently no affiliate links anywhere on the site. Down the road we may work with referral networks like PartnerStack or CJ Affiliate (Commission Junction), or set up direct partnerships with individual vendors. If that happens, clicking an affiliate link and completing a qualifying action (usually a paid subscription or trial conversion) would earn DialerGPT a referral commission from the vendor.
When that day comes, the price you pay stays the same as going to the vendor directly. The commission comes out of their marketing budget, not your pocket. We will never mark up a product's price.
How we choose products
This is the bar any product has to clear before we'd ever recommend it. We only point readers toward tools we believe genuinely solve the workflow problem a page is written for. Before a product makes the list, we look at:
- Whether the product's core workflow fits the buyer's job-to-be-done.
- Public pricing transparency and willingness to support self-serve evaluation.
- Scoring or reporting transparency where the product produces metrics managers act on.
- Reputation among practitioners we've spoken with or seen written reviews from.
A higher commission rate does not move a product up our list. When two products score similarly on fit, we list them in the order we believe best matches the page's reader, not the order that pays us most.
Where affiliate links would appear
None today. If we add affiliate links later, you might see them on landing pages, blog posts, case studies, comparison content, or the solutions hub. Any page that carries one will also carry an inline note right next to it, so you can spot the relationship without coming back to this page.
When that happens, every affiliate link will use the rel="sponsored nofollow" attribute that search engines ask for, and route through a /go/ redirect so we can change a destination or partner without rewriting the published page.
